There is no step in Ringecks glossar mentioned at all, just as in Zornhau. Try it without a step and twist the hips into the oncoming blow, you end up squinting and the technique works well. You will notice that all the so called master hau's are first presented as an Indes response to an attack and therefore they are defensively used. You assume a step probably because of Ringecks early advise. In MHO this is a incorrect assumption.
